#d4e9c6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4e9c6 is composed of 83.1% red, 91.4%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9% cyan, 0% magenta, 15%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 96 degrees, a saturation of 44.3% and a lightness of 84.5%. #d4e9c6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a9d38d.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#d4e9c6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d4e9c6 has RGB values of R:212, G:233, B:198 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0.15,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 13953478.
